Spartans defeat Fleming 6-5


Posted

St Johns Country Day School needed two two-run home runs from eighth grader Tanner Zellem to close the deal on visiting Fleming Island on Tuesday, Feb. 20.

Despite a Fleming Island five-run fifth inning to tie the game, the Golden Eagles couldn't close the deal in the top of the eighth inning. After getting two consecutive runners on base by being hit with pitches and no

outs on the board, Cody Myers stepped up, and on a 2-2 count, hit a line drive single to score Troy Britts for the game winner in extra innings.
